Construction and Practical Use

This pouch is designed as a "kidney-style" bag, which was immensely popular across all social classes during the Gothic period. Its specific design features integrated wide belt loops that are part of the back panel, ensuring high durability and resistance to tearing. You can simply slide the pouch onto your leather belt with a width of up to 44mm (1.73"). The flap is decorated with brass studs, which serve both an aesthetic purpose and reinforce the overall structure. The closure consists of a leather strap and a cast brass buckle, ensuring the pouch remains securely closed even during vigorous movement or running on the battlefield.

Historical Context: The Pouch as a Medieval Necessity

In the Middle Ages, garments lacked pockets as we know them today. All personal belongings, from coins and fire steels to seals, had to be carried in pouches suspended from the belt. This particular type, with its divided flap and prominent fittings, is based on High and Late Gothic fashions. Similar pouches can be seen in period illuminations or on the effigies of nobility and wealthy burghers. Interestingly, the richness of the fittings and the quality of the leather directly reflected the owner's social status. The brass studs on the flap are not mere decoration; they are a reminder of a time when metal elements protected the leather from wear and cut-purses (hence the historical term for thieves – "cutpurses").

Maintenance and Safety Recommendations

To ensure your pouch serves you for many years and the leather remains supple, we recommend following these principles:

  • Regularly treat the leather with beeswax or specialized leather balms to prevent drying and cracking.
  • If the pouch gets wet (e.g., in the rain), let it dry naturally at room temperature. Never place it directly on a radiator or dry it with a hair dryer.
  • When in use, ensure the contents are not excessively heavy, as this could lead to overstretching of the leather loops.
